
Southampton FC reportedly rejected two late-window bids for winger Sam Edozie, who has issued his own statement on the situation.
Saints have had a fascinating summer of transfer activity following the Spygate incident, which prevented the Championship club an immediate return to the Premier League under Tonda Eckert, who may still face a ban from the FA.
Many changes have been made to the St Mary’s squad in recent weeks, but the late saga surrounding the 23-year-old has, predictably, drawn a lot of attention in the window’s last hours.
Southampton rejected proposals from RB Salzburg and Lecce for Sam Edozie.

Indeed, Mike McGrath of the Telegraph claimed on Monday night that two bids had been submitted for Edozie’s services from RB Salzburg and Italian Serie A club Lecce.
However, Southampton immediately rejected both proposals, which were rumoured to be in the region of £4 million and included sell-on clauses, the size of which was not disclosed.
Edozie has appeared 84 times for Saints since joining from Manchester City in 2023, scoring six goals and providing seven assists. He also spent the second half of the club’s 2024/25 Premier League season on loan with RSC Anderlecht of the Belgian Pro League.
Sam Edozie releases a transfer request social media post after Southampton rejects European transfer bids.

Earlier this summer, it was rumoured that clubs in the Championship and throughout Europe were keeping an eye on the vast range of players’ availability.
Despite this, Edozie appeared as a substitute against Watford and Stoke City in the season’s first two games before being left out of Saturday’s 5-1 victory against Millwall.
However, in a new twist to this transfer story, the England youth international, who appeared just 18 times in all competitions last season, has hit out at his current employers on Instagram, admitting that he has lodged a transfer request in order to seek regular first-team minutes.

Edozie has also stated that he has had many bids for his services over the last three windows, but the Saints’ need for a 50% sell-on clause on any future pay has created stumbling blocks.
Sam Edozie and Southampton must address the transfer problem ASAP.

It may not come as a surprise that Edozie has grown disgruntled with the paucity of opportunities that have come his way at St Mary’s in recent years, therefore Saints will aim to conclude this transfer drama as quickly as possible.
However, the winger issuing his own view on the matter on social media with little time remaining in the window, which might create a fascinating dynamic if an exit cannot be sanctioned before the 11 p.m. deadline.
Meanwhile, the Saints already have Lewis Dobbin and Leo Scienza as possibilities, making Edozie’s chances of playing time extremely difficult given their established record in the division over the last year.
